diff options
author | Xavier Ducrohet <xav@android.com> | 2011-02-14 15:52:12 -0800 |
---|---|---|
committer | Xavier Ducrohet <xav@android.com> | 2011-08-17 16:09:14 -0700 |
commit | babf25ca7162849f0145f75be1b6c09b359b122c (patch) | |
tree | c03538b2c6bc29e507b42d35cfe4642a804fed93 /testapps | |
parent | 168e27a3d37e983726a82e66950f03926e7ea52f (diff) | |
download | sdk-babf25ca7162849f0145f75be1b6c09b359b122c.zip sdk-babf25ca7162849f0145f75be1b6c09b359b122c.tar.gz sdk-babf25ca7162849f0145f75be1b6c09b359b122c.tar.bz2 |
New library project mechanism.
Libraries now generate a jar file that is used by the projects
referencing them, instead of having the main projects compile
the library source code themselves.
This means we can remove the link mechanism that created linked
folder in ADT and instead use a container that is lazily initalized
to be all the jar files of the libraries.
Also merged all 3 Ant build files (main_rules, lib_rules, test_rules)
into a single build.xml that can build any kind of projects.
Lot's of improvement in there too. Much cleaner.
Change-Id: I98307e25cd76722e8595938528e6ef57a7e226ad
Diffstat (limited to 'testapps')
-rw-r--r-- | testapps/basicLib/.classpath | 1 | ||||
-rw-r--r-- | testapps/basicLibWithJar/.classpath | 1 | ||||
-rw-r--r-- | testapps/basicProject/.classpath | 1 | ||||
-rw-r--r-- | testapps/basicProjectWithAidl/.classpath | 1 | ||||
-rw-r--r-- | testapps/basicProjectWithJar/.classpath | 1 | ||||
-rw-r--r-- | testapps/basicProjectWithJava/.classpath | 1 | ||||
-rw-r--r-- | testapps/basicProjectWithJavaFolder/.classpath | 1 | ||||
-rw-r--r-- | testapps/basicProjectWithJavaFolder/.project | 2 | ||||
-rw-r--r-- | testapps/basicProjectWithLib/.classpath | 3 | ||||
-rw-r--r-- | testapps/basicProjectWithLib/.project | 12 |
10 files changed, 9 insertions, 15 deletions
diff --git a/testapps/basicLib/.classpath b/testapps/basicLib/.classpath index 609aa00..765e549 100644 --- a/testapps/basicLib/.classpath +++ b/testapps/basicLib/.classpath @@ -3,5 +3,6 @@ <classpathentry kind="src" path="src"/> <classpathentry kind="src" path="gen"/> <classpathentry kind="con" path="com.android.ide.eclipse.adt.ANDROID_FRAMEWORK"/> + <classpathentry kind="con" path="com.android.ide.eclipse.adt.LIBRARIES"/> <classpathentry kind="output" path="bin"/> </classpath> diff --git a/testapps/basicLibWithJar/.classpath b/testapps/basicLibWithJar/.classpath index cc48f32..08a60d4 100644 --- a/testapps/basicLibWithJar/.classpath +++ b/testapps/basicLibWithJar/.classpath @@ -3,6 +3,7 @@ <classpathentry kind="src" path="src"/> <classpathentry kind="src" path="gen"/> <classpathentry kind="con" path="com.android.ide.eclipse.adt.ANDROID_FRAMEWORK"/> + <classpathentry kind="con" path="com.android.ide.eclipse.adt.LIBRARIES"/> <classpathentry kind="lib" path="libs/basicJar.jar"/> <classpathentry kind="output" path="bin"/> </classpath> diff --git a/testapps/basicProject/.classpath b/testapps/basicProject/.classpath index 609aa00..765e549 100644 --- a/testapps/basicProject/.classpath +++ b/testapps/basicProject/.classpath @@ -3,5 +3,6 @@ <classpathentry kind="src" path="src"/> <classpathentry kind="src" path="gen"/> <classpathentry kind="con" path="com.android.ide.eclipse.adt.ANDROID_FRAMEWORK"/> + <classpathentry kind="con" path="com.android.ide.eclipse.adt.LIBRARIES"/> <classpathentry kind="output" path="bin"/> </classpath> diff --git a/testapps/basicProjectWithAidl/.classpath b/testapps/basicProjectWithAidl/.classpath index 609aa00..765e549 100644 --- a/testapps/basicProjectWithAidl/.classpath +++ b/testapps/basicProjectWithAidl/.classpath @@ -3,5 +3,6 @@ <classpathentry kind="src" path="src"/> <classpathentry kind="src" path="gen"/> <classpathentry kind="con" path="com.android.ide.eclipse.adt.ANDROID_FRAMEWORK"/> + <classpathentry kind="con" path="com.android.ide.eclipse.adt.LIBRARIES"/> <classpathentry kind="output" path="bin"/> </classpath> diff --git a/testapps/basicProjectWithJar/.classpath b/testapps/basicProjectWithJar/.classpath index cc48f32..08a60d4 100644 --- a/testapps/basicProjectWithJar/.classpath +++ b/testapps/basicProjectWithJar/.classpath @@ -3,6 +3,7 @@ <classpathentry kind="src" path="src"/> <classpathentry kind="src" path="gen"/> <classpathentry kind="con" path="com.android.ide.eclipse.adt.ANDROID_FRAMEWORK"/> + <classpathentry kind="con" path="com.android.ide.eclipse.adt.LIBRARIES"/> <classpathentry kind="lib" path="libs/basicJar.jar"/> <classpathentry kind="output" path="bin"/> </classpath> diff --git a/testapps/basicProjectWithJava/.classpath b/testapps/basicProjectWithJava/.classpath index 475139c..61fad04 100644 --- a/testapps/basicProjectWithJava/.classpath +++ b/testapps/basicProjectWithJava/.classpath @@ -3,6 +3,7 @@ <classpathentry kind="src" path="src"/> <classpathentry kind="src" path="gen"/> <classpathentry kind="con" path="com.android.ide.eclipse.adt.ANDROID_FRAMEWORK"/> + <classpathentry kind="con" path="com.android.ide.eclipse.adt.LIBRARIES"/> <classpathentry combineaccessrules="false" kind="src" path="/basicJavaProject"/> <classpathentry kind="output" path="bin"/> </classpath> diff --git a/testapps/basicProjectWithJavaFolder/.classpath b/testapps/basicProjectWithJavaFolder/.classpath index 2fc51f4..5ae731a 100644 --- a/testapps/basicProjectWithJavaFolder/.classpath +++ b/testapps/basicProjectWithJavaFolder/.classpath @@ -3,6 +3,7 @@ <classpathentry kind="src" path="src"/> <classpathentry kind="src" path="gen"/> <classpathentry kind="con" path="com.android.ide.eclipse.adt.ANDROID_FRAMEWORK"/> + <classpathentry kind="con" path="com.android.ide.eclipse.adt.LIBRARIES"/> <classpathentry kind="lib" path="/basicJavaProject/bin"/> <classpathentry kind="output" path="bin"/> </classpath> diff --git a/testapps/basicProjectWithJavaFolder/.project b/testapps/basicProjectWithJavaFolder/.project index 5ff4505..e65e06a 100644 --- a/testapps/basicProjectWithJavaFolder/.project +++ b/testapps/basicProjectWithJavaFolder/.project @@ -1,6 +1,6 @@ <?xml version="1.0" encoding="UTF-8"?> <projectDescription> - <name>basicProjectWithJava</name> + <name>basicProjectWithJavaFolder</name> <comment></comment> <projects> </projects> diff --git a/testapps/basicProjectWithLib/.classpath b/testapps/basicProjectWithLib/.classpath index a4a3dc5..29e2115 100644 --- a/testapps/basicProjectWithLib/.classpath +++ b/testapps/basicProjectWithLib/.classpath @@ -3,8 +3,7 @@ <classpathentry kind="src" path="src"/> <classpathentry kind="src" path="gen"/> <classpathentry kind="con" path="com.android.ide.eclipse.adt.ANDROID_FRAMEWORK"/> + <classpathentry kind="con" path="com.android.ide.eclipse.adt.LIBRARIES"/> <classpathentry kind="lib" path="/basicLibWithJar/libs/basicJar.jar"/> - <classpathentry kind="src" path="basicLib_src"/> - <classpathentry kind="src" path="basicLibWithJar_src"/> <classpathentry kind="output" path="bin"/> </classpath> diff --git a/testapps/basicProjectWithLib/.project b/testapps/basicProjectWithLib/.project index f6514f1..4b74bbd 100644 --- a/testapps/basicProjectWithLib/.project +++ b/testapps/basicProjectWithLib/.project @@ -30,16 +30,4 @@ <nature>com.android.ide.eclipse.adt.AndroidNature</nature> <nature>org.eclipse.jdt.core.javanature</nature> </natures> - <linkedResources> - <link> - <name>basicLibWithJar_src</name> - <type>2</type> - <locationURI>_android_basicLibWithJar_aa4247fe/src</locationURI> - </link> - <link> - <name>basicLib_src</name> - <type>2</type> - <locationURI>_android_basicLib_99a2bf77/src</locationURI> - </link> - </linkedResources> </projectDescription> |